TPWallet 与 库神钱包:综合对比与技术审视

概述:

本文对比介绍 TPWallet 与 库神钱包(KuShen Wallet),从安全审查、合约调试、专业评判、全球化技术进步、区块同步与身份管理六个维度进行综合评述,旨在为开发者、审计人员和用户提供系统化参考。

一、安全审查:

- TPWallet:多数版本依赖第三方安全公司进行代码审计,重点关注签名流程、密钥管理、密封存储与热钱包接口。常见改进包括助记词加密升级、设备绑定与防重放机制。若有开源模块,则审计覆盖率与社区反馈较高。

- 库神钱包:以开发者友好著称,也会采用自动化静态分析与模糊测试。库神在合约交互层面增加了权限边界检测、交易白名单与异常回滚提示。成熟产品通常会公布审计报告与漏洞修复记录。

- 通用建议:查验审计机构、报告细节(发现项与修复验证)、是否支持硬件钱包与多重签名,以及是否有持续的漏洞赏金计划。

二、合约调试:

- 调试工具链:两者都支持与主流开发工具(Hardhat、Truffle、Remix)协作,提供调试器、模拟器与交易回放功能。关键是钱包应实现良好的 RPC 模拟、合约 ABI 自动识别与 gas 估算准确性。

- TPWallet 特点:强调 UX 与一键调用智能合约的便捷性,提供合同调用预览与参数校验,便于普通用户测试交互。

- 库神钱包 特点:偏向开发者功能,提供合约模拟、逐步执行与日志捕获支持,方便在复杂合约和多签场景下进行错误定位。

三、专业评判:

- 安全性:两者在基础安全设计上趋同,但差异体现在社区透明度、审计频率与响应速度。若频繁发布修复补丁且文档完善,则可信度更高。

- 易用性:TPWallet 若更注重新手体验,会在交易提示与权限请求上做更多保护性提示;库神在高级功能(如合约调试、硬件集成)上胜出。

- 生态兼容:评估钱包应看其对 WalletConnect、EIP-712、ERC 标准的支持,以及对多链与 L2 的接入速度。

四、全球化技术进步:

- 跨链与 L2 支持:两款钱包都在向多链、Rollup 与侧链扩展。关键进步包括原子交换支持、跨链桥接 UX 改善、以及对 zk-rollup 的兼容策略。

- 标准化与互操作性:采用开放协议(如 WalletConnect、DID 标准)和 SDK 能加速全球化部署,降低本地化集成成本。

五、区块同步:

- 同步模式:全节点、轻客户端(SPV)、快速同步与基于云的 RPC 服务各有利弊。全节点提供最高信任度但成本高;轻客户端与远程 RPC 提供良好 UX 但需信任节点提供者。

- 实践建议:钱包通常采用轻客户端或依赖去中心化 RPC(如多个备选节点、信誉评分),并实现交易池缓存、失败重试与本地交易序列化以应对网络分叉与延迟。

六、身份管理:

- 私钥与助记词:两者均需在密钥生成、备份和恢复流程中提供安全指引。硬件钱包支持、助记词加盐与分片备份(Shamir)提升安全性。

- 社会恢复与多重签名:引入社保恢复、社交恢复(trusted contacts)和多签机制有助于提高账户容错性。库神钱包在面向开发者的多签库集成上通常更灵活。

- 去中心化身份(DID):支持 DID 与链上身份绑定,可实现更细粒度的权限委托、KYC 最小化披露以及跨应用的单点登录体验。

综合评估与建议:

- 场景导向选择:普通用户与初学者可优先考虑用户友好、提示明确且审计透明的版本;开发者和企业用户需重点考虑合约调试能力、硬件集成与多签支持。TPWallet 与库神钱包各有侧重,前者在用户体验与普及上可能更胜一筹,后者在开发者工具与调试能力上更具优势。

- 安全施行清单:检查审计报告、启用硬件签名、使用多签与社会恢复、选择去中心化或多源 RPC、定期更新并参与社区漏洞披露。

结语:

TPWallet 与 库神钱包代表了当前钱包产品在安全性、可用性与技术创新上的不同权衡。选择时应结合自身使用场景、风险承受能力与对开发支持的需求,并关注厂商的审计透明度与长期维护承诺。未来钱包将更多向跨链、隐私保护与去中心化身份方向演进。

作者:李沐辰发布时间:2025-10-11 15:28:36

评论

Crypto小白

条理清晰,尤其喜欢关于同步模式的比较,受益匪浅。

Neo

技术细节很好,建议补充各自支持的具体链和版本。

链上旅行者

关于社会恢复和多签的建议非常实用,希望能出示具体实现示例。

张晓雨

对比全面,安全建议部分很中肯,适合团队评估采用。

相关阅读